About the role

  • Provides services to children experiencing autism in the child’s home, clinic, and community.
  • Conducts comprehensive functional behavior assessments.
  • Conducts various developmental assessments (VB MAPP, ABLS, Vineland).
  • Writes comprehensive behavior-analytic treatment plans that follow Medicaid guidelines.
  • Completes semi-annual member progress update reports for continued treatment authorization.
  • Monitors and adjusts behavior plans throughout the treatment period in accordance with the child’s progression.
  • Effectively manages caseload, prepares and submits all required documentation in a timely manner.
  • Ensures member medical record billing is accurate and timely.
  • Assists in the hiring process of Behavior Interventionists (interview, follow up interview).
  • Trains and clinically supervises Behavior Interventionists implementing case specific, evidence based interventions, and goals while protecting client’s rights, dignity and privacy.
  • Provides minimum level of 10% client supervision monthly.
  • Provides ongoing training in ABA principles and practices.
  • Collaborates with families in the development of behavior support strategies.
  • Drives to meetings or other GOBHI locations as needed.
  • Performs other related duties as assigned.

Requirements

  • Three years or more working directly with children experiencing autism or severe behavioral challenges.
  • Experience conducting Early Childhood Language and Developmental Assessments, such as the ABLLS, Vineland, and VB-MAPP.
  • Experience in Early Intensive Behavior Intervention services.
  • Experience in writing Comprehensive and Focused based treatment plans.
  • Experience in Supervision of Registered Behavior Interventionists.
  • Experience in working with underserved rural populations.
  • Work favorably with members, families and staff.
  • Demonstrates compassion, responsibility and a cheerful attitude.
  • Excellent time management and organizational skills.
  • Ability to communicate effectively at multiple levels.
  • Technology Savvy – comfortable using MS software, Google Suites software, data collection software, iOS.
  • Maintains good driving record and required vehicle insurance.
  • Education – Master’s degree in acceptable field and current BCBA certification with the Behavior Analysts Certification Board.
